Dorothy Jane Mott of Ponte Vedra Beach, FL, passed away on Monday, March 7, 2016.  Born in Miami on August 24, 1920, Dorothy was the youngest of six children.  She grew up in Miami and graduated from Miami Edison Senior High.

Dorothy earned an Associate in Science degree in Dietary Science and spent her career managing food service operations in public schools, hospitals and nursing homes.

Always staying busy, Dorothy’s retirement activities included volunteer work for former U.S. Senator Bob Graham, directing patients and visitors to the correct room at Tallahassee Community Hospital, and knitting hats for newborn babies.

Dorothy moved to Ponte Vedra Beach at the age of 90 and immediately became involved with The Player’s Senior Center.  One of her greatest pleasures was spending Tuesday and Thursday at the Center with her friends.

Dorothy was a compassionate and loving person who will be missed deeply by her family and friends.  She was preceded in death by her husband, Fred B. Mott, Sr.  Dorothy is survived by her sons, Fred Mott, Jr. (Shirlene), and Dale Mott; daughter, Patricia Caldwell (Don); and her grandchildren, great grandchildren, nieces, nephews, great nieces, and great nephews.
